Now I've switched to currently-airing shows, Ace Attorney and Space Patrol Luluco.
Ace Attorney is self-explanatory: An adaptation of the Ace Attorney video games, the original trilogy from what I understand. It's pretty alright so far, though it's just the episode. A lot of animation gags to the games, and the animation itself is actually very good, it's nice to look at. The thing that bugs me is that the official subs use the Japanese names, so I'm gonna be very confused and probably missing tons of puns. Also it uses music from the game a little, instead mostly opting for an original soundtrack that's... kinda boring. I'd appreciate more usage of the awesome game tunes; anime repeats music all the time anyway so it's not like there'd be an issue with repeating music, plus we didn't complain when we played the games, so what gives?
Space Patrol Luluco I just found out about, it's a new Trigger anime from Hiroyuki Imaishi, director of Gurren Lagann, Panty and Stocking, and Kill la Kill. It's a short anime (as in the first episode was only eight minutes) about a middle school girl named Luluco, who lives in a city on Earth where humans and aliens coexist (but I think humans are uncommon in this city, I'm not sure). She's content living her life as a normal student in a world full of crazy, until a situation forces her to become part of the Space Patrol... Not entirely an original setup but it's the typical drug trip to expect of this director. It's entertaining, and that's all I ask for.

I'm watching Ghost Stories. After meeting both Greg Ayres and Monica Rial at cons, they talked about how this anime flopped in Japan and how the US went all out on the dub resulting in one of the funniest dubs ever. I can't wait to watch it.
